**THE ROLE**

Reporting to the Design Documentation Coordinator, you will be a key member of the Design Support Team that manages approved tank configurations and maintains part number and bill of material integrity. Your role involves managing approved tank configurations, maintaining part number integrity, and upholding design standards. You'll oversee the Engineered-To-Order (ETO) tank configurations within our IFS ERP system, ensuring accurate implementation.

Your expertise in part catalog standards will aid the operations team with part inquiries, new product launches, stock obsolescence, and bill of material refinement. Collaborating with Design and Engineering, you'll establish and manage technical documentation links for master parts to ensure access to the latest data.

The position qualifies for a hybrid remote work schedule.

**D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ES**

**Part Management**
- Establish and document IFS ERP system standards for part configuration and setup.
- Maintain precise part configurations in IFS.
- Ensure thorough vetting and approval of new parts before IFS entry.
- Assist operations, design, and product engineering with part queries and configuration reviews.
- Conduct audits of IFS part data to ensure data integrity.

**Parts Catalogue**
- Support maintenance of the approved parts catalogue
- Collaborate with Design and Engineering to create and manage technical documentation links for master catalogue parts, ensuring clarity and access to the latest data.

**ETO Tank Configuration**
- Manage new ETO tank requests and direct necessary support inquiries to relevant departments.
- Ensure accurate entry of ETO tank BOMs into IFS.
- Coordinate with other departments to guarantee precise entry of ETO tanks.

**Inventory Analysis**
- Oversee obsolete stock in coordination with planning.
- Evaluate part usage and suggest streamlining of part inventory.
- Utilize part consumption data to recommend suitable inventory levels for tank components.

**RE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S**
- Journey Parts Person, Degree in Business Administration, Information Systems, or a related field preferred
- Minimum 3-5 years of related experience in a similar capacity
- Demonstrated ability to work in a fast-paced environment with excellent attention to detail
- Strong database skills with prior experience with enterprise software and an understanding of standard work processes.
